How much do software developer intern j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 17, 2026, the average hourly pay for software developer intern in Wichita, KS is $20.48,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$16.54 and $21.73 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a software developer intern?

To thrive as a Software Developer Intern, you need a solid understanding of programming fundamentals, problem-solving abilities, and coursework or experience in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with languages like Python, Java, or JavaScript, and exposure to development tools such as Git, version control systems, and IDEs are common requirements. Strong communication, eagerness to learn, and teamwork distinguish standout interns in collaborative environments. These skills and qualities are crucial for contributing effectively to projects, adapting quickly, and making the most of the internship experience.

What kind of mentorship and learning opportunities can software developer interns typically expect during their internship?

Software Developer Interns often benefit from structured mentorship programs, pairing them with experienced developers who provide guidance on technical tasks and offer feedback on code quality. Interns usually participate in team meetings, code reviews, and project planning sessions, which help them understand real-world software development workflows. Many organizations also encourage interns to attend internal workshops or training sessions to build their technical and soft skills. This collaborative environment not only accelerates learning but also allows interns to contribute meaningfully to ongoing projects.

JOB SUMMARY:

Textron Aviation's SkillBridge internships are tailored to each candidate's command or service-approved timeframes. 
This internship will place the ideal candidate in a role working with the entire Textron Aviation team. Given real, business-driven work, interns will help support the business while gaining exposure to different fields.

A global company, Textron Aviation's main manufacturing campus is headquartered in Wichita, KS but maintenance and support facilities are also located in:

  • Columbus, GA
  • Greensboro, NC
  • Houston, TX
  • Independence, KS
  • Indianapolis, IN
  • Milwaukee, WI
  • Mesa, AZ
  • Newburgh, NY
  • Orlando, FL
  • Sacramento, CA
  • San Antonio, TX
  • Tampa, FL
